WordPress 「リダイレクトが多すぎます」エラー

Last Updated:2024年02月01日| | 16のコメント

WordPressに加入型 WordPressと置型 WordPress(あるいは「自己ホスト型 WordPress"とも呼ばれる)があります。加入型 WordPressはプラグインをインストールすることができず、テーマは提供されているテーマでのみ選択することができているという欠点があるが、すべてのことを WordPress.comで管理ので、システムについて考えることがありません。

一方、設置型 WordPressは、直接 WordPress インストールファイルを直接Webホスティングサーバーなどに設置して、プラグインやテーマを自由に選択することができます。 置型 WordPress機能やレイアウトを拡張することができる自由度が優れているが、一方では、さまざまな問題に直面することができます。 よく 404ページなし, 500内部サーバーエラー などにより頭をアルウルができます。

[この記事を2023年7月7日に最終更新されました。 ]

リダイレクトが多すぎますエラー

珍しいではないが、たまに "エラー310(net :: ERR_TOO_MANY_REDIRECTS):リダイレクトが多すぎます。のようなエラーが発生する場合もあります。

または、次の図に示すように、「ページが機能しません。example.comでリダイレクトされた回数が多すぎます」というエラーメッセージが表示されることがあります。

ERR_TOO_MANY_REDIRECTSエラー

このエラーは、通常の設定に構成エラーがあるため、一生がより複雑な場合もあります。 次の場合に、このエラーが表示されます。

  • WordPress アドレスURLとサイトのアドレス、URLが違ったり間違っている場合
  • サイトをリダイレクトするように設置されたプラグインの設定が間違っている場合
  • .htaccessに問題がある場合
  • 削除されたサイトと同じURLで、ネットワーク内で、新しいサイトを作成する場合
  • 一つのIPアドレスに複数のサイトやネットワークを使用
  • リダイレクトコードが挿入された場合、

上記の事項を一つずつチェックして問題の原因を把握し、トラブルシューティングを試みてください。 マルチサイトをご利用の場合は、次の記事をご覧ください。

アドレス設定エラーによるリダイレクトの問題

最も一般的な構成エラーは WordPress アドレス(URL)サイトのアドレス(URL)を正しく設定することです。

wordpress and site url

WordPress ダッシュボードの 「設定」>「一般」 ページから「WordPress アドレス」と「サイトアドレス」を設定できます。

WordPress サイトのアドレス(URL)とサイトのアドレス(URL)の違い(site_url()とhome_url()の違い)

参考までに site_url()と言えば、通常「サイトアドレス(URL)」と書かれた値を意味すると思います。 しかし、実際にはそうではありません。 site_url()は WordPress コアファイルがインストールされているところで、上の図で「WordPress アドレス(URL)「対応しています。 WordPress가 www.abc.com/wpに設置されていれば」WordPress 「住所(URL)」部分に www.abc.com/wpを入力する必要があります。 home_url()は上の図で「サイトアドレス(URL)」に設定されるアドレスになります。

"WordPress 住所(URL) WordPress コアファイルがインストールされているアドレスとしてsite_url()として呼び出され、「サイトアドレス(URL)」はホームアドレス(home_url())です。と区分といいようです。 (それでも混乱と思われる。)

WP_HOME - Homeアドレス

  • homeurl
  • home_url()
  • サイトのアドレス(URL)

WP_SITEURL - WordPress コアファイルのパス(https:// codex。wordpress.org / Giving_WordPress_Its_Own_Directory)

  • siteurl
  • site_url()
  • WordPress アドレス(URL)

一般的な解決方法

さて、本題に入ってどのような場合にエラーがあるのか​​を見てみましょう。 WordPress アドレス(URL)に http://www.abc.comに設定し、サイトのアドレス(URL)に http://abc.comに設定すると、エラーが発生します。

また、他の場合にサーバーの設定で WWWを使用するように設定した状態で、 WordPress アドレスとサイトのアドレスは、 WWWを省略すると、リダイレクトエラーが発生する可能性があります。

そして、もう一つ重要な点は、サイトの設定で最後にスラッシュ(/)を使えば入れるとならないとします。

http://www.abc.com/

ハングルのドメインを使用しているときに「リダイレクトされた回数が多すぎます」というエラーが発生した場合は、ハングルドメインアドレスをフューニコードに変換して入力してください。次のページからフューニコードに変換できます。

他にも、次の措置を講じて問題が解決するかどうかを確認してください。

  1. Dataブラウザデータの削除
  2. URL設定の確認
  3. WordPress キャッシュの削除
  4. 破損したプラグインの削除
  5. .htaccess ファイルを無効にする
  6. CDNを一時的に無効にする

最後に、

上記のアクションで問題が解決しない場合は、プラグインの競合である可能性が高くなります。 まず、すべてのプラグインを無効にしてから、XNUMXつずつ有効にして問題を引き起こすプラグインを見つけて削除するか、別のプラグインに置き換えてください。

さらに、クラウドフレアにSSL証明書をインストールすると、一部のWebホスティングでリダイレクトの問題が発生する可能性があります。

問題が解決しない場合 サービスを依頼(有料)することができます。

参照


16のコメント

コメント

  1. クラウドウェイズに入ってみたところ、2台のサーバーにXNUMXつのサイトがありましたが、これが原因でリダイレクトエラーが発生する可能性がありますか?

    応答
    • クラウドウェイズからXNUMXつのサーバーに複数のアプリケーション(WordPress サイトなど)を追加でき、各アプリケーションは互いに独立しています。 リダイレクトエラーが発生した場合は、この記事に記載されている方法を試してみてはいけない場合は、クラウドウェイズにお問い合わせください。 また、お問い合わせページでサービス(有料)を依頼することもできます。

      応答
  2. httpsに設定すると、管理者ページだけがリダイレクトエラーでアクセスできません。
    httpに設定すると接続が良くなります。
    URLは同じに設定し、.htaccessもすべて消去してはいけません。
    他の方法でしょうか?

    応答
    • WebサーバーがApacheではなくNginxの場合は、サーバーレベルで設定(conf)ファイルを変更する必要があります。 Nginxの場合は、サーバー管理者に連絡してください。

      簡単な方法でReally Simple SSLプラグインをインストールして動作するかどうかをテストしてください。

      応答
  3. 管理者ページはリダイレクトエラーで接続できず、ftpも接続できません。 サイトは正常に接続されますが、方法がありますか?

    応答
  4. こんにちは。 ワードプレて初心者ユーザーです。
    WordPress サーバー移転(Windows上でLinuxサーバに)中にリダイレクトの問題(error_too_many_redirect)が発生しました。
    既存のURLをそのまま持ってきて書いていて、duplicatorに移転ホームページを持って来てinstallしました。
    現在のサーバーは、dockerで構成状態です。
    サブページはよく入ってのに、メインのホームページでのみ異私発生します。

    1. WordPress アドレスURLとサイトのアドレス、URLが違ったり間違っている場合 - > x
    2. サイトをリダイレクトするようにインストールされたプラグインの設定が間違っている場合 -> wp_content/plugin 無効にしても解決できません。
    3. .htaccessに問題がある場合 - >未検証
    4.削除されたサイトと同じURLで、ネットワーク内で、新しいサイトを作成する場合 - >この部分の解決策が必要になります
    5.単一のIPに複数のサイトやネットワークを使用 - > x
    6.リダイレクトコードが挿入された場合 - >確認方法がわかりません。

    もし上記のような環境でリダイレクトの問題をどのように解決すればよいです?
    答えてくれてありがとう。

    応答
    • こんにちは?

      ドッカーというものがありますね。 (「ドッカーはコンテナベースのオープンソース仮想化プラットフォーム」...)

      設定>固有のアドレスに移動して、設定はそのままにし保存ボタンをは二三回押した後にテストしてみてください?
      それでも問題がされると、キャッシュのプラグインキャッシュとブラウザのキャッシュを削除した後、テストしてみてください。

      応答
      • 設定とは、wp-adminの中で語られるのですか?
        ドメイン/wp-adminはリダイレクトの問題のためアクセスできません...

      • リダイレクトのために、管理者ページにアクセスすることができない状態かですね。〓〓

        ftpに接続して.htaccessファイルをバックアップされた後に、このファイルを削除してみていただけますか?
        (必ずバックアップを取るた後に削除してください。)
        次に、管理者ページにアクセスが可能かどうかを確認しみましょ?